One number is 6 less than 3 times another number and their sum is 62

Let one of those numbers be x.

Now,
according to question,
The other number must be,

3x-6

Now,


as said in the question,

x+3x-6 =62
4x -6 =62
4x = 68
x = 17.


Now,
we got one of those numbers which was x = 17,

and the other number should be 3(17)-6 = 51-6 = 45.
